Pixel-Perfect Ponds
The Pond by Raw Edges Mimics Nature Through Moniters

The Pond by Raw Edges is an intriguing installation, created for Bloomberg Offices, that utilizes material that would have normally been discarded. The Pond is made out of 60 computer monitors, scattered in no particular pattern and surrounded by 40 wooden pallets that create a seating space for people to rest around it.
Displayed on The Pond by Raw Edges is an animation by Oscar Narud that shows fish, dragonflies, ducks and frogs swimming, flying and hopping between the screens. Considering all the materials that offices throw out after a renovation, every building could easily have one of these upcycled ponds.
